This image displays the standard NFPA 704 hazard diamond, a visual tool used in industrial and laboratory settings to quickly convey the dangers of hazardous materials. Each quadrant represents a specific risk category: red for flammability, blue for health hazard, yellow for reactivity, and white for special hazards like oxidizers or water-reactive substances. The clean, high-contrast design ensures visibility and rapid interpretation during emergencies.
